Judge samples in the actual room
Take every sample home and look at it in the bathroom itself: in daylight through the existing window, and at night under the existing fixtures. Look again in the morning. Samples viewed under one light source, once, are the single most common source of regret.
Color temperature has a narrow useful band
For bathrooms, 2700K to 3000K keeps skin tones and warm stone looking natural. Above about 3500K, warm veining goes grey and white surfaces go clinical. Mixing temperatures between the ceiling and the mirror is worse than picking either one consistently.
Color rendering matters more than brightness
A CRI of 90 or above is worth specifying everywhere in a bathroom, and particularly at the mirror. Low-CRI light flattens the difference between similar tones, which is precisely the difference a carefully assembled material palette depends on.
Light the face, not the top of the head
Ceiling downlights above a mirror cast shadows under the eyes and chin. Light placed at either side of the mirror, at roughly face height, is the difference between a mirror that works and one that people avoid.
- Sconces or vertical fixtures flanking the mirror for grooming
- Ceiling light for general circulation, on its own switch
- A low-level or dimmed circuit for night use
Dimming is a design decision
A bathroom used at 6am and at 10pm needs two different rooms. Dimmable drivers and compatible controls have to be specified together; retrofitting dimming onto fixtures that were not chosen for it produces flicker and buzz.
